Canada's world leading mining capital markets offer a wealth of opportunity, with their access to global natural resources, finance opportunities for companies at all stages and sophisticated technical know-how. Over 1,400 junior, mid-market and senior mining companies with Canadian and global mineral projects of all kinds are list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ange. Of the approximately 9,700 mineral exploration projects held by TSX-listed companies, 50 percent are outside Canada.
